Stephanie Moore, LCSWA
Stephanie is a North Carolina native having grown up in Fayetteville, but has made Wilmington, NC her home over the last 10 years. She specializes in working with adolescents and adults, especially new mothers and veterans. In sessions, Stephanie is thoughtful and structured. Her steady and practical instincts put her clients at ease the moment they sit in her office.
Stephanie is certified in Motivational Interviewing as a Veteran Support Specialist. Her treatment foundation is evidence-based and customized to fit each client’s needs. Stephanie pulls from therapeutic techniques rooted in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) and Motivational Interview (MI).
Stephanie is skilled in helping adolescents and adults who are overwhelmed by complicated or unhealthy relationships. You might be navigating family tension, saying yes too often, or feeling anxious because you have taken on more than you can hold. In individual therapy, Stephanie provides a grounded space to clarify what you need, understand the roots of your anxiety or sadness, and build the boundary skills that help you show up confidently in your relationships.
Stephanie specializes in working with distressed adolescents and adults who have experienced loved ones struggling with substance use or mental health challenges. Many people in these positions feel constantly alert or uncertain about how to help, and it is common to feel drained by the responsibility of holding so much for someone else. With Stephanie, you will focus on you for a change. In doing so, she will guide you in understanding how these experiences have shaped your brain’s anxious tendencies and make sense of the stress and trauma you have witnessed and silently carried.
A mother of twins herself, Stephanie is passionate in serving new mothers– especially in navigating post-partum anxieties and depression. Many of her clients feel anxious, disconnected, or unsure of how to care for their own needs while caring for their baby. Stephanie provides a space where you can speak openly about what you are carrying and rebuild routines and communities that help you feel steady again. Her approach blends compassion with practical tools and thoughtful self care that supports both you and your growing family.
